Introduction: The Evolving Role of Mobile Data Collection Software

Mobile data collection solutions have emerged as pivotal enablers for organizations striving to bridge the gap between field operations and strategic decision-making. By harnessing secure mobile applications alongside flexible cloud and on-premise platforms, enterprises can capture, validate, and transmit information from remote locations with unprecedented speed and accuracy. This progression is fueled by the widespread adoption of smartphones and tablets, the growing demand for real-time insights, and the integration of advanced analytics into everyday workflows. Industries such as healthcare deploy patient-monitoring tools that sync vitals in real time, while retail chains leverage in-store surveys to refine customer experiences on the fly. At the same time, field service teams rely on inspection and installation modules to ensure compliance and efficiency, even in offline scenarios. As machine learning algorithms automate data validation and predictive models deliver deeper operational foresight, stakeholders must grasp the evolving capabilities and market dynamics of mobile data collection software. This understanding lays the groundwork for informed investment decisions and the selection of solutions that align with organizational objectives and regulatory requirements.

Transformative Shifts Reshaping the Mobile Data Collection Landscape Today

Rapid digital transformation and escalating demands for business agility are driving fundamental shifts in how data is gathered, managed, and analyzed. First, cloud-native architectures have transitioned from optional to essential, empowering teams to deploy mobile data collection platforms with minimal infrastructure overhead and instant scalability. In addition, artificial intelligence and machine learning are being embedded directly into mobile apps to automate routine validations and deliver real-time anomaly detection, which accelerates decision cycles. Furthermore, the proliferation of hybrid deployments-combining public, private, and on-premise clouds-caters to diverse security and compliance requirements across global operations. Equally important, the rise of low-code and no-code development frameworks is democratizing the creation of custom data-capture forms, reducing time to deployment while preserving enterprise-grade governance. Regulatory landscapes are also evolving, with data privacy and sovereignty regulations prompting vendors to enhance encryption, access controls, and audit trails. Consequently, organizations must navigate an ecosystem that balances cutting-edge innovation with robust security and compliance, ensuring that mobile data collection tools not only accelerate workflows but also safeguard sensitive information.

Cumulative Impact of Upcoming United States Tariffs in 2025

The introduction of new tariffs by the United States in 2025 has introduced additional layers of complexity across the supply chain for mobile data collection solutions. Hardware components such as rugged tablets, barcode scanners, and IoT sensors have experienced elevated taxation, prompting vendors to revisit procurement strategies and explore alternative sourcing. As a result, some providers have shifted toward subscription-based service models that absorb hardware costs within bundled offerings. Simultaneously, software licensing structures are evolving to accommodate rising total cost of ownership, encouraging adoption of cloud-hosted and mobile-only editions that rely less on specialized devices. Suppliers are renegotiating contracts with global manufacturing partners to mitigate the impact of duties, while end users are evaluating hybrid models that balance on-premise investments against cloud-powered scalability. Although this rebalancing introduces short-term pricing pressures, it also catalyzes innovation in device-agnostic platforms and accelerates the transition to software-centric ecosystems. Stakeholders who proactively assess the cumulative impact of tariffs and realign their technology roadmaps will be best positioned to capitalize on long-term efficiency gains and maintain competitive advantage.

Key Regional Insights: Navigating Global Market Nuances

A regional perspective underscores distinct priorities and growth drivers across the Americas, Europe Middle East & Africa, and Asia-Pacific. In the Americas, emphasis on digital transformation and mobile workforce productivity has accelerated investments in cloud-native data collection platforms, with enterprises focusing on streamlined integrations and compliance with federal privacy regulations. Europe Middle East & Africa presents a diverse regulatory environment, where GDPR compliance and data sovereignty concerns motivate hybrid deployment strategies and localized data centers. Regional interoperability standards in transportation and logistics also drive demand for robust mobile solutions capable of offline operation. In Asia-Pacific, rapid industrialization and expanding e-commerce channels fuel adoption of mobile surveys, retail analytics tools, and field service management apps. Countries with emerging market dynamics prioritize cost-effective solutions and flexible pricing models, while advanced economies invest in AI-powered validation and advanced geolocation services. Understanding these regional distinctions enables vendors and end users to tailor deployment strategies, optimize infrastructure investments, and align with local regulatory frameworks.

Key Companies Insights: Leading Innovators and Emerging Contenders

Competitive dynamics are shaped by a blend of established platforms and innovative challengers. Organizations such as CommCare and KoboToolbox have carved out strongholds in humanitarian and public health initiatives by offering lightweight, offline-first architectures. Fulcrum and GoCanvas differentiate through extensive form builders and seamless GIS integrations, serving sectors that require geospatial data capture. Magpi and SurveyCTO have built reputations for flexible survey logic and secure data handling, attracting research institutions and government agencies. Open Data Kit and Survey Solutions maintain open-source footprints that empower communities and academic researchers to tailor solutions without licensing constraints. Commercial providers like SurveyMonkey and Zoho Forms capitalize on broad ecosystem integration, embedding mobile data collection within larger productivity suites. Niche players such as Pluto Forms and Topic emphasize AI-driven insights and voice-enabled data entry to meet specialized use cases in field services and market research. By evaluating these diverse offerings, buyers can match platform capabilities with functional requirements, integration needs, and total cost of ownership considerations.

Actionable Recommendations for Industry Leaders Embracing Mobile Data Collection

Industry leaders can seize new opportunities by embedding strategic best practices into their mobile data collection initiatives. First, align tool selection with core business objectives by conducting cross-functional workshops that bring together IT, operations, and compliance teams. This collaborative approach ensures that deployment models, whether cloud-based or on premise, adhere to both performance targets and regulatory constraints. Second, prioritize platforms that offer modular architectures and no-code form builders, reducing reliance on specialized development skills and accelerating time to value. Third, establish robust training and governance frameworks that empower end users with structured templates and standardized data definitions, minimizing errors and enhancing data quality. Fourth, leverage APIs and prebuilt connectors to integrate mobile data streams with enterprise resource planning, customer relationship management, and analytics solutions, thereby fostering seamless data flows. Fifth, monitor evolving tariff landscapes and vendor roadmaps to anticipate cost fluctuations and adjust procurement strategies accordingly. Finally, maintain a continuous improvement cycle that incorporates user feedback, performance metrics, and emerging feature releases to refine workflows and unlock incremental productivity gains.
